summaryrefslogtreecommitdiff
path: root/net-misc/mindterm
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
committerV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
commit4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ch)
treeba5f07bf3f9d22d82e54a462313f5d244036c768 /net-misc/mindterm
reinit the tree, so we can have metadata
Diffstat (limited to 'net-misc/mindterm')
-rw-r--r--net-misc/mindterm/Manifest5
-rw-r--r--net-misc/mindterm/metadata.xml8
-rw-r--r--net-misc/mindterm/mindterm-3.4.ebuild55
3 files changed, 68 insertions, 0 deletions
diff --git a/net-misc/mindterm/Manifest b/net-misc/mindterm/Manifest
new file mode 100644
index 000000000000..ed31f1d1aa84
--- /dev/null
+++ b/net-misc/mindterm/Manifest
@@ -0,0 +1,5 @@
+DIST mindterm_3.4-src.zip 1224973 SHA256 46d19b5037db3aa687f33bcda36590385b555a3abae98deb32be0ffd2ec70183 SHA512 6c274aea32622517f07010d496f97010a0a7e17fd769a85e928ea0794b20daddb785a5cf4fc954dd2f6e863bc3f90422714392f995d040f4cf3f1230fb14cb07 WHIRLPOOL bb05d7508780daecdec10877e22fefaccc24153df51c94dc9d48d78e278602ef4876270b78e8fa9ad73a1d64c5e179b8d79f2d9bbcd5f29a58163eb720d30001
+EBUILD mindterm-3.4.ebuild 1320 SHA256 54858fbcd9400d0068c154b665eb7c2f6f1d02f1b14b95713440579c7d82023a SHA512 c7c501c626ca2d169588f4b251d10991e4eef1c3e5c79f346ae5f3b43e442aa905eb5532379d0d0b1837f5cb59a30a1d3bb0370b4a76fb83445fef495d59c40d WHIRLPOOL 493b349ef424cc71f1ed1e36d3205e7d7da9b42a5fc08542acf0c0021cbe1a76feee409a286c087fcb206851b7c13c67875a5912c3d03eb54a6b4a7c251dc062
+MISC ChangeLog 2607 SHA256 7ed067bc240aeca647032cf9faafb20f9897f804ca10a67543eda11dc7430487 SHA512 5bfe68a48a7b7e0eaded1e0bb54797c46bbf805e4277c5bec9fdd85e097abf0e9fb72a129f11047b63cdf41c83688d54523bcdc46a2ce9b2ae8bb2acda720881 WHIRLPOOL 356fb7a07b6f3e8ab8f688acb264967c067fcf0d72e2543b2935da2cf205b7fa526ed58d7a795cb23f7346b45691e5b5c8446b3549dee0ab5521a746c967d46c
+MISC ChangeLog-2015 3897 SHA256 7c0e8474c1312624ceccb3d28da5147bc65e297382461d00761efda0d35a2801 SHA512 e45d9ed16f9216221d7fd1fe35d556f578cc39d8999f801c8b832925d8ddaeafa7a892c43fa30d5d88e56d9e4c323fdac00166216a80faa5df5c06412bdf5dca WHIRLPOOL 08e92ba68e1f66b7ee9587a456786746c1e07e31640007aa4ac24f376589484d86936824db899485c3461aeef4269e7aad8eab937cba6bfdbb23eccea054fe34
+MISC metadata.xml 232 SHA256 0c8d91b3d514ac42d0eaca567346ab909c0f947049c85c25a380ec2400f1b3fb SHA512 00beaf2c81112ff757c4395f4ea47e85f2d48e369e241f10ddf200090dd6513d52ae2b1aef6d28b7417f1cf34608a7258a167eb307d5670323a2190f3710f893 WHIRLPOOL 3a1a6d054edc9177d85ca868f9b0a6e84ee51bab4fbdbb9b1ead1a03874036bcc3f96e903fb751dc4d29fdb7d6b5f3d8dbe7b042fc697c887e23f41cc9c8c4ac
diff --git a/net-misc/mindterm/metadata.xml b/net-misc/mindterm/metadata.xml
new file mode 100644
index 000000000000..2444066aa02b
--- /dev/null
+++ b/net-misc/mindterm/metadata.xml
@@ -0,0 +1,8 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+<maintainer type="project">
+ <email>java@gentoo.org</email>
+ <name>Java</name>
+</maintainer>
+</pkgmetadata>
diff --git a/net-misc/mindterm/mindterm-3.4.ebuild b/net-misc/mindterm/mindterm-3.4.ebuild
new file mode 100644
index 000000000000..456655a8cd16
--- /dev/null
+++ b/net-misc/mindterm/mindterm-3.4.ebuild
@@ -0,0 +1,55 @@
+# Copyright 1999-2016 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I="2"
+WANT_ANT_TASKS="ant-nodeps"
+JAVA_PKG_IUSE="doc test examples"
+inherit eutils java-pkg-2 java-ant-2
+
+MY_P=${P/-/_}
+
+DESCRIPTION="A Java SSH Client"
+HOMEPAGE="http://www.appgate.com/products/80_MindTerm/"
+SRC_URI="http://www.appgate.com/downloads/MindTerm-${PV}/${MY_P}-src.zip"
+
+LICENSE="mindterm"
+SLOT="0"
+KEYWORDS="amd64 x86"
+IUSE=""
+COMMON_DEP="dev-java/jzlib:0"
+RDEPEND=">=virtual/jre-1.4
+ ${COMMON_DEP}"
+DEPEND=">=virtual/jdk-1.4
+ app-arch/unzip
+ ${COMMON_DEP}"
+
+S=${WORKDIR}/${MY_P}
+
+JAVA_PKG_FILTER_COMPILER="jikes"
+EANT_BUILD_TARGET="mindterm.jar lite"
+EANT_DOC_TARGET="doc"
+EANT_GENTOO_CLASSPATH="jzlib"
+JAVA_ANT_CLASSPATH_TAGS+=" javadoc"
+
+src_prepare() {
+ java-pkg-2_src_prepare
+ java-ant_rewrite-classpath
+ rm -vr com/jcraft || die "Failed to remove bundled jcraft"
+}
+
+# Don't even compile
+RESTRICT="test"
+src_test() {
+ ANT_TASKS="ant-junit ant-nodeps" eant test \
+ -Dgentoo.classpath="$(java-pkg_getjars jzlib,junit):mindterm.jar"
+}
+
+src_install() {
+ java-pkg_dojar *.jar
+
+ java-pkg_dolauncher ${PN} --main com.mindbright.application.MindTerm
+
+ dodoc README.txt RELEASE_NOTES.txt CHANGES || die
+ use doc && java-pkg_dojavadoc javadoc
+ use examples && java-pkg_doexamples "${S}/examples/"
+}